[Arquivo!] Qualquer pergunta de novato, de modo a não desorganizar o fórum. Profissionais, não passem por ela. Não poderia ir a lugar algum sem você - 2. - página 418

 
Boa tarde, colegas!
Entrei em contato com Metatrader muito recentemente e vim a este fórum em busca de uma resposta para o significado dos parâmetros zig-zag.
Confesso que ainda não o encontrei.
- Profundidade
- Desvio
- Passo atrás

Então, o que eles significam?
Tracei dois ziguezagues: 3.5.3 e 3.5000.3. Não sei o que significa o segundo parâmetro - pontos ou porcentagem, mas ambos os indicadores coincidiram(!), então estou intrigado... Não sei se isso significa pontos ou porcentagem - de qualquer forma, eles devem ser desenhados de maneira diferente.
Estou usando o MT4. Por favor, explique o que está acontecendo.
 
Como você faz a qualidade de modelagem na M5 99%?
 
nuan:
Como você faz a qualidade de modelagem na M5 99%?

Consulta de pesquisa:"qualidade de modelagem".

Do que depende a qualidade da modelagem - o melhor resultado.

 

Caros programadores, eu quero escrever uma condição no Expert Advisor, por favor, avisem o código!

A condição é a seguinte: se vários negócios em uma linha (o número é definido em variáveis externas) forem fechados com lucro, então para os próximos vários negócios (o número também é definido em variáveis externas) o tamanho do lote é reduzido em 2 vezes.

 
Cavalheiros, poderiam indicar o caminho, onde está escrito como anexar uma parte gráfica à EA - para que a EA possa desenhar... Não consigo encontrá-la no tutorial.
 
butthead:

https://www.mql5.com/ru/code/10272

Boa tarde. Por favor, ajude-me a entender os amortecedores do indicador anexo. Como escrever no código do especialista as condições de abertura, na mudança de cor...Obrigado.



É melhor usar uma variante ligeiramente diferente (mais simples) para o especialista, e fazer a lógica no especialista

Eu tenho um exemplo em meu fórum

É um indicador

Arquivos anexados:
_hma.mq4  2 kb
 
granit77:
Acredito que precisamos pesquisar os objetos, encontrar o tipo de etiqueta necessária e colocar seu texto usando a função ObjectDescription() em uma variável de string.
Depois "analisamos" o fio obtido, ou seja, analisamos e extraímos as informações de que precisamos. Usando as funções StringFind(), StringLen(), StringSubstr()
encontrar posição do caractere "=" na string "FXRanger: Risk:Reward=х.ххх" e colocar parte da string seguindo-a (х.ххх) em outra variável da string. Depois, usando a função StrToDouble() , converta a string no número que você está procurando.

P.S.
Você precisa desta dança ao redor, porque o indicador emite dados em objetos, não buffers, e o iCustom não pode ser aplicado. E você não pode mudar nada dentro do indicador sem o código.
Muito obrigado! Sua ajuda é demasiada para ser superestimada. Vou tentar
 
Vinin:


Para um Expert Advisor, é melhor usar uma variante ligeiramente diferente (mais simples) e aplicar a lógica no Expert Advisor

Um exemplo de um especialista está em meu fórum

Este é um indicador


Obrigado, Sr.Vinin.